Why in News?
- The Odisha Cabinet approved a Deep Sea Fishing Mission with an estimated outlay of ₹2,295.45 crore.
Key Details
- The mission will run during 2026-2036 and seeks to expand sustainable offshore fishing and modernise marine-fisheries infrastructure.
- It aims to strengthen seafood exports and fishing-community livelihoods through a mix of government support, beneficiary participation, institutional finance and public-private partnership.
- The mission forms part of Odisha’s effort to expand its blue economy.
